benchmark: fix next-tick-depth
A recent change made these benchmarks fail by always finishing with 0 iterations. Restore a counter variable. PR-URL: https://github.com/nodejs/node/pull/20461 Reviewed-By: Ruben Bridgewater <ruben@bridgewater.de> Reviewed-By: Rich Trott <rtrott@gmail.com>
